Aside from adding compost, you can also add mulch to cover the soil’s surface and keep it cool. WebJan 31, 2024 · Radishes thrive in full or partial sun. The soil must be loose and well-drained. Remove the soil lumps, rocks, and roots from radish planting beds. Obstructions can cause the radish roots to be malformed. Be sure to add organic matter to the soil before sowing radishes. They prefer a soil pH of 5.5 to 6.8. Planting Time .

WebAug 3, 2024 · Plant radishes from seeds in early spring, four to six weeks before the average date of your last spring frost. In fall, plant four to six weeks before the first expected fall … WebPlant radish seeds directly into the garden soil, as transplanting can disturb their root systems. Sow seeds one half to one inch deep and one inch apart (unless otherwise specified) in rows spaced 12 inches apart. Until the weather becomes too hot, around every 10-12 days, plant another round of radish seeds.

WebRadishes do best in cool growing conditions. Daytime temperatures of 70 to 75°F and nighttime temperatures of 55 to 60°F are ideal. Provide consistent moisture throughout the growing process. Plants need an inch of water a week provided by the gardener if not provided by Mother Nature.
